Transform the polynomial into a perfect square trinomial to solve
x^2-12x=13
a){46,55}
b){-1,13}
c){-15,27}
d){-21,33}

If you would like to solve x^2 - 12 * x = 13, you can do this using the following steps:
x^2 - 12 * x = 13
x^2 - 12 * x - 13 = 0
(x - 13) * (x + 1) = 0
1. x = 13
2. x = -1
The correct result would be b) {-1, 13}.
